Ingredients:

  • French baguette – Sliced into thin rounds and toasted for the perfect crunchy base for the crostini. Can be substituted with another crusty bread.
  • Brie cheese – Soft, creamy cheese that pairs perfectly with the sweetness of the plums. Can be swapped with another soft cheese like Camembert or goat cheese.
  • Plums – Pitted and thinly sliced, these sweet and juicy fruits provide the perfect balance to the savory cheese. Can be substituted with peaches or nectarines.
  • Honey – Adds a touch of sweetness to the crostini. Can be swapped with maple syrup or agave nectar.
  • Cinnamon – A fragrant spice that enhances the flavor of the plums and adds warmth to the crostini. Can be substituted with nutmeg or cardamom.
  • Nutmeg – Another warm spice option that can be swapped with cinnamon or cardamom.
  • Salt – Adds balance to the sweetness of the crostini.
  • Black pepper – Brings a subtle, but important, heat to the crostini.
  • Fresh thyme leaves – Garnish that adds a fresh, herbaceous flavor to the crostini. Can be substituted with rosemary or sage.

Ingredients

  • 1 French baguette
  • 8 oz Brie cheese
  • 4 large Plums
  • 2 tbsp Honey
  • 1 tsp Cinnamon
  • 1/4 tsp Nutmeg
  • 1/4 tsp Salt
  • 1/4 tsp Black pepper
  • 1 tbsp Fresh thyme leaves

Instructions

  • Toast the baguette slices - Preheat the oven to 375°F. Arrange the baguette slices in a single layer on a baking sheet and toast for 5-7 minutes until lightly golden and crisp. Remove from the oven and set aside to cool. -

  • Prepare the spiced plums - In a small mixing bowl, whisk together the honey, cinnamon, nutmeg, salt, and black pepper. Add the sliced plums to the bowl and toss gently to coat in the mixture. -

  • Bake the crostini - Top each baguette slice with a slice of brie cheese. Arrange the spiced plum slices on top of the cheese. Place the crostini back onto the baking sheet and bake for an additional 5-7 minutes until the cheese is melted and bubbly. Remove from the oven and let cool for a few minutes before garnishing with fresh thyme leaves. - You can broil the crostini for a minute or two at the end to brown the cheese and plums slightly.
